I like to buy my music on Amazon.com instead of iTunes, because they sell them in mp3 format. I would like to have iTunes scan the folder created by the Amazon MP3 downloader automatically on startup. I thought iTunes 9 would be able to do that, I saw that it creates a 'Automatically Add to iTunes' folder in its repository, so I tried this (on OSX):
- linking the 'Automatically Add to iTunes' folder to the Amazon MP3 folder
- pointing the Amazon MP3 folder to the 'Automatically Add to iTunes' folder
But iTunes does not seem to pick up any new songs... Possibly because it imports only files that are directly under the 'Automatically Add to iTunes' folder, while the Amazon MP3 downloader organizes files in a Artist/Album/Song hierarchy.
Does anyone know how to get this auto-import done? Using the menu File -> Add to library works great, but it's not automatic :)
